On the subject of couches my hubby and I found it easier to stick with
guaranteed ferret proof furniture.  We have a small living room so we opted
for a futon and a papa san chair.  I would like to get another futon, but
haven't gotten to it yet.  Anyway, Kalie can climb on and under it all she
wants.  It also makes it easier to find all her hidden treasures.  We
decided to give up on conventional furniture (until the carpet shark and any
future cs can have their own room to play in) after Rufus - deceased - kept
hiding in it and digging.  The mess that couch made when we finally dragged
it to the curb for garbage pickup amazed me.  What surprised me even more
was that Rufus did not develop any problems from it.  What I would like to
know is how to discourage Kalie from going behind and under the fridge.  It
is blocked off, but she is bound and determined to get back there.  Any
suggestions?

I loved your anecdotes about taking ferret photos.  I have found if I
program my camera for action photos and then sit in a central location and
follow the fuzzy movements I can usually come up with a few suitable
pictures.  The problem I have is my human child wants to get in on the act.
I have lots of him, but not so many of the fuzzies.  With two gone I wish I
had more pictures of them both.
